Well, yesterday I was browsing the WFMU website and discovered they interviewed Al in 2003. No time machine? You can listen to it here! It's pretty interesting. Al talks about his rise to fame, growing up in Lynnwood, and his (at that point in time) new album Poodle Hat! He even mentions the origin of the title Poodle Hat! Besides that he doesn't say much, but it's just a cool interview. Oh, and WFMU is freeform, wich means, among other things, they don't have commercials, so it's a full hour!

And for all of you who are on the Weird Al fast, they play Bob, Couch Potato and Genius in France.

5 MILLION DOLLARS!!!!

I didn't think that man could get any cooler, but he just did. I always had a huge amount of respect for Al when I learned he turned down that offer to do the beer commercial because of his young fans, but....WOW! He has morals of steel. He said the offer was made in the late 80's early 90's, and that he never knows what he might be doing in the future, $5 million would have set him and his family up for life....just, wow
